
shawaiz23/minikube本Docker镜像专为在Kubernetes Minikube环境中测试三层架构应用(通常包含前端、后端及数据库层)设计,旨在简化本地开发与测试流程,帮助用户快速验证三层应用在Minikube集群中的部署、通信及功能完整性。
通过Docker Hub拉取镜像(假设镜像仓库为test-3tier-minikube):
bashdocker pull [镜像仓库地址]/test-3tier-minikube:latest
在Minikube节点或本地环境中运行镜像,启动三层应用测试框架:
bashdocker run -it --rm \ --network=host \ # 如需直接与Minikube集群通信,可使用host网络 -e MINIKUBE_CONTEXT=minikube \ # 指定Minikube上下文(默认通常为minikube) -e TEST_TIER=all \ # 指定测试层级,可选值:all/frontend/backend/database [镜像仓库地址]/test-3tier-minikube:latest
| 参数名 | 说明 | 默认值 | 可选值 |
|---|---|---|---|
MINIKUBE_CONTEXT | 指定Minikube集群上下文名称 | minikube | 本地kubectl配置的上下文名称 |
TEST_TIER | 指定需测试的应用层级 | all | all/frontend/backend/database |
LOG_LEVEL | 日志输出级别 | info | debug/info/warn/error |
minikube statusallcluster-admin角色进行测试环境授权)minikube tunnel暴露服务端口)





manifest unknown 错误
TLS 证书验证失败
DNS 解析超时
410 错误:版本过低
402 错误:流量耗尽
身份认证失败错误
429 限流错误
凭证保存错误
来自真实用户的反馈,见证轩辕镜像的优质服务